Information accompanying this pamphlet reads: "99. Franklin Tractor Co., Greenville, Ohio. We understand this was formerly known as the Bullock Tractor Co. Went into the hands of the receiver and was sold to H.E. Bullock in 1922. The Bullock Tractor Co., were listed as manufacturers from 1912 to 1920 inclusive. They made 76 tractors in 1916, 105 in 1917, and 43 in the first half of 1918." |
